Wishing a very “bear-y” Christmas to all from the National Museum of Ireland! Tune in to meet eight different types of bears during this special winter-themed virtual event with Museum Educators. Take a sneak peek inside the Museum and learn about the bear family, including polar bears and the extinct brown bear that used to live in Ireland! During this pre-recorded event, short videos will be combined with a virtual exploration of bear specimens from the handling collections, before learning how you can make your very own polar bear or brown bear mask!
